Kna1-kunn2 Invalid Value -foreign Key Check Failed- __top__ Today
Imagine an invoice assigned to a Ship-to party that doesn't exist in the Master table. The system wouldn't know the address, the tax jurisdiction, or the shipping conditions. By enforcing the KNA1-KUNN2 link, SAP ensures that the "Digital Twin" of your business remains logically sound. How to Resolve It
and ensure it is compatible with the target table or function. 4. Data Upload/IDoc Issues kna1-kunn2 invalid value -foreign key check failed-
assigned to them does not allow the transaction you are trying to perform. Verify the account group in Imagine an invoice assigned to a Ship-to party
This is the most common technical "gotcha." SAP stores customer numbers with leading zeros (e.g., 0000123456 ). If your input value is just 123456 , the database sees them as entirely different strings. The foreign key check fails because 123456 literally does not exist in KNA1—only its zero-padded cousin does. How to Resolve It and ensure it is
Ensure the source field for "Customer" is correctly mapped to the field in the SAP structure. Ensure the "General Data" ( ) is migrated "Company Code Data" ( ) or "Sales Data" (

